Microsoft Purview Data Governance provides comprehensive data cataloging, lineage, and classification across multi-cloud environments, integrating seamlessly with Azure to enhance data management and compliance with flexible APIs.
Microsoft Purview Data Governance is designed to streamline data management processes through effective data cataloging, lineage tracking, and classification, all within multi-cloud environments. It supports seamless integration with Azure, enabling metadata consolidation and flexible API data exchange, which contributes to enhanced governance. The platform emphasizes critical compliance and security by offering real-time compliance visibility. Automation features, role-based security, and native app connectivity are included to optimize time and resource expenditure. Users appreciate AI-driven risk detection and customizable classifications, effectively managing sensitive information. However, areas for improvement include data quality features, better integration with non-Microsoft products, and enhancing its interface intuitiveness. Improvements are also sought for role management, compliance reporting, support for diverse data sources, efficient lineage tracking, DLP capabilities, documentation, integration with external cloud platforms, and training resources. Real-time notifications and enhanced scanning are highlighted for better data management.

Microsoft Purview Insider Risk Management helps organizations identify and manage potential internal threats by utilizing advanced analytics and insights to minimize risk.
With a focus on addressing internal threats, Microsoft Purview Insider Risk Management employs sophisticated analytics to proactively detect and manage risks. It offers context-rich insights to protect data, helping businesses maintain compliance and safeguard their information. By implementing mechanisms to predict potential risks, it aids in preventing data loss and ensures that sensitive information remains secure.
What are the most important features of Microsoft Purview Insider Risk Management?In industries like finance and healthcare, where data sensitivity is critical, adopting Microsoft Purview Insider Risk Management can be crucial. For example, financial institutions utilize this tool to detect and mitigate fraudulent activities, while healthcare providers leverage its capabilities to protect patient data, ensuring compliance with data protection regulations. Its implementation varies across industries but consistently focuses on securing valuable information and reducing risk exposure.
